Autism bill signed by Nevada governor

Posted:

Updated:

Autism advocates have reason to celebrate Friday, after Nevada Governor Jim Gibbons signed a key piece of legislation.

After months of emotional testimony and several amendments AB162, also known as the autism insurance reform bill, has become law.

The measure will require private health insurance companies to provide coverage for the screening, diagnosis and treatment of autism spectrum disorder.

Advocates are thanking the governor and legislators for their hard work in helping to pass the measure.
